I just installed a set of Mopar molded splash guards I purchaced at a Dodge dealer. They are not real cheap at $38.00 pair. The front and rear have different part numbers. They look and fit great, easy to install and will protect your truck.

Go with the molded flaps from the dealer. IF you have wheel well flares be sure to tell the parts guy as the mud flap is different if you have flares. Bill in NY p.s. Easy to install
